The Passkey Paradox
Passkeys, touted as a safer alternative to traditional passwords, are designed to be immune to theft, copying, or guessing. However, as the research demonstrates, the security of passkeys is contingent upon the security of the device they're stored on. If that device falls victim to malware, the passkeys become vulnerable.
Attack Techniques: Unveiling the Pass-Ta-Key
The Pass-Ta-Key attack, as coined by Unit 42, mimics the interaction between Chrome and Google's Password Manager. It tricks the system into believing a passkey has been authenticated, even when it hasn't. This attack is particularly concerning as it can be automated, making it a potent tool for remote malware.
The Silver Pass-Ta-Key takes this a step further by spoofing both the passkey and user authentication. It operates similarly to mobile password reset attacks, allowing attackers to register new authentication keys and gain access.
The Golden Pass-Ta-Key, however, is the most sinister of the bunch. By dumping Chrome's process memory and extracting the master key, attackers can decrypt passkey credentials and even future passkeys, granting them persistent access.
